Colin Barr.

Creative Director, Factual & Factual Drama

Colin Barr is a BAFTA and Emmy-winning Executive Producer/Director who works across Factual and Drama. Previously, he was Creative Director at Minnow Films and an Executive Producer at the BBC.

In Factual, his credits include the BAFTA-winning series’, “Our War” and “Life and Death Row”, as well as the critically-acclaimed, “The Detectives”, “American Justice”, “How to Die: Simon’s Choice” and “Abused: The Untold Story”. Prior to that, he won an Emmy as a Director for “Space Dive”, the feature documentary Red Bull Stratos, Felix Baumgartner’s record-beating freefall from the edge of space.

More recently, he was responsible for Channel Four’s hit format, “SAS: Who Dares Wins”, which sold globally and is now in its fourth series.

In Drama, he Executive Produced BBC One’s BAFTA-winning film, “Damilola: Our Loved Boy” and the BAFTA-nominated series, “Our World War”. He also oversaw the BBC Three dramas, “My Murder” and “Glasgow Girls” and Channel Four’s, “The Watchman” and “Shamed”.
